Sign In — Free (10 views/day)COMMUNITY HOUSING IMPROVEMENT PROGRAM INC, founded in 1966, is a community nonprofit that reported $1.6M in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 22%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$1.9M exceeded revenue, resulting in a 18% operating deficit.
THE ORGANIZATION REPRESENTS BUILDING OWNERS IN NEW YORK CITY IN MATTERS OF HOUSING POLICY INVOLVING SUCH DIVERSE ISSUES AS LEAD PAINT, PROPERTY TAXES AND RENT REGULATION.

| Year | Revenue | Expenses | Assets | Net Income |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| $1,572,459 | $1,852,250 | No data | $-279,791 |
| 2023 | $2,005,732 | $3,394,415 | $281,791 | $-1,388,683 |
| 2022 | $2,127,009 | $2,675,262 | $1,668,474 | $-548,253 |
| 2021 | $1,575,020 | $1,934,000 | $2,216,727 | $-358,980 |
| 2020 | $2,014,362 | $2,011,331 | $2,575,707 | $3,031 |
| 2019 | $3,407,273 | $2,664,218 | $2,572,676 | $743,055 |
| 2018 | $1,818,868 | $1,561,399 | $1,829,621 | $257,469 |
